How To Fix QT201 - Enter 24:00:00 and not 00:00:00


QT201 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: QT - QM: Inspection during production (with inspection points)

  • Message number: 201

  • Message text: Enter 24:00:00 and not 00:00:00

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message QT201 - Enter 24:00:00 and not 00:00:00 ?
    The SAP error message QT201, which states "Enter 24:00:00 and not 00:00:00," typically occurs in the context of time entry in SAP, particularly when dealing with time-related fields such as work schedules, time management, or planning scenarios.
    
    Cause: The error arises because SAP requires the time to be entered in a specific format. In this case, the system is expecting a time value that represents the end of the day (24:00:00) rather than the start of a new day (00:00:00). This is particularly relevant in scenarios where you are trying to indicate the end of a time period, such as the end of a work shift or the end of a day.
